- The distance between Zhijiang, China and Bariloche, Argentina is approximately 18,490 km or 11,490 mi.
- To reach Zhijiang in this distance one would set out from Bariloche bearing 183.2° or S and follow the great circles arc to approach Zhijiang bearing 357.3° or N .
- Zhijiang has a humid subtropical climate (Cfa) whereas Bariloche has a Mediterranean warm climate (Csb).
- Zhijiang is in or near the warm temperate moist forest biome whereas Bariloche is in or near the boreal wet forest biome.
- The annual average temperature is 7.7 °C (13.9°F) warmer.
- Average monthly temperatures vary by 10.4 °C (18.7°F) more in Zhijiang. The continentality subtype is subcontinental as opposed to truly oceanic.
- Total annual precipitation averages 441.1 mm (17.4 in) more which is equivalent to 441.1 l/m² (10.83 US gal/ft²) or 4,411,000 l/ha (471,565 US gal/ac) more. About 1 5/9 as much.
- The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 14.3° higher in Zhijiang than in Bariloche.
